Issues of debate concerning the construction of a cable car in Bukhan National Park have been based numerous arguments; most notably, the notion of enhancing visitors' satisfaction versus the potential environmental threat to scenic zones. This study examined visitors' different perceptions towards cable car construction. Data were collected by means of a questionnaire study of 250 visitors to Bukhan National Park. t-analysis, logistic regression analysis and ANOVA were performed to determine important determining factors causing the arguments for and against cable car' construction. The results from supporters argued that cable cars offer some advantages such as local economic effect, the ability to access natural park for the disabled, and tourists' convenience. On the contrary, opposers argued that it affected environmental degradation. The result of logistic regression analysis indicated four variables which include the need to increase visitors, limiting environmental damage, regional development, and experience of joyful leisure affected widespread support in arguments of the cable car' construction.
